Graduate School of Digital Transformation

Heilbronn/Ulm

The University of Ulm and the Ferdinand-Steinbeis-Institut Heilbronn (FSTI) jointly run the “Graduate School Digital Transformation Heilbronn/Ulm” (GSDT) as a collaborative research training group. Based on interdisciplinary doctoral research projects, this initiative generates not only scientific innovation but also practical insights for business and society, delivering real-world impact.

The GSDT assumes responsibility for the academic content and organisation of the research and training of the doctoral candidates.

Key research areas include:

  • Business Analytics and AI
  • Digital Economy
  • Digitalisation in society, the economy and public administration
  • Twin transformation towards sustainable value creation
